I have it hooked up now wired as a 3 wire and it seems to be charging.I have not installed a diode yet so I have to pull the coil wire at the ballast resister to shut it down.I have checked the wire to the coil after shutting it down and there isn't any voltage reading.I'm going to get the materials this week and rewire everything. I did check the wires on the amp gauge and it seems to be connected correctly.Wire coming from alt to gauge on one side and wire to starter on the other.There is a wire that originally came from the gen/reg circuit that goes to the ignition switch the P/O had connected together with a wire nut at the alt.Since all the wiring is old and brittle and the lights don't work I figure this is as good a time as any to rewire it all. I think I'll change the amp meter to maybe a 30amp, this might give a better reading.
